China's Forbidden City
The Forbidden City was a palace from the start of the Ming dynasty to the end of the Qing dynasty. It is located in the center of Beijing. It was built in 1406 B. C. E. to 1420 B.C.E. The complex consists of a little less than 1000 buildings and covers almost 72 acres! The city was made a World Heritage site in 1987. It is the largest collection of preserved ancient wooden structures in the world.
